Kindling Cracker
 

Designed by a 13-year-old girl from New Zealand, the Kindling Cracker chops split firewood down into kindling without an axe. The cast iron device has a 6.5” diameter top ring where you place the wood. Strike the piece of wood with a mallet or even another piece of wood to split it down into smaller fire-starting kindling. via
